Apple fanboys with a sense of humor and few hundred bucks to spare can own a piece of the thermonuclear history between Apple and Samsung, by throwing down on an eBay auction by the guy who had the worst name for an Apple Store specialist ever.
Sam Sung hasn’t worked at the Apple Store in years, but after his old business card went viral, he’s stumbled across another and decided to auction it, along with his Apple Store t-shirt and lanyard, for a good cause.
“With a view to raising money for a very deserving charity, I’m auctioning the only “Apple Sam Sung” business card I have left and I’m going to donate ALL of the proceeds [minus eBay fees] to Children’s Wish, BC & Yukon – a not-for-profit that grants wishes to sick children.”
The current highest bid is $435.00 just a few hours into the auction which is set to close on August 15th. Sam Sung says he hopes an “Apple enthusiast with a sense of humor and the desire to help raise some money for charity” will walk away with the lot that also comes with a $70 shipping fee.
